WebFlexibility is the anatomical range of movement in a joint or series of joints, and length in muscles that cross the joints to induce a bending movement or motion. WebMuscular Endurance: The ability to resist fatigue and sustain: (1) a given level of muscle tension, or (2) repeated muscle contractions against resistance for a given time period. Flexibility: The ability to move the joints through their full …

WebMay 23, 2024 · Flexibility: the ability to move muscles and joints through a full range of motion.
